About
As a motivated Electrical Engineering student at the National University of Singapore, I bring a unique blend of hardware and software expertise to every challenge I take on. Currently serving as Team Vice Captain and Low Voltage Engineer at the NUS Formula SAE Team, I design and build the electrical systems that power our race car โ from custom STM32-based dashboards and telemetry systems to PCBs, wiring harnesses, and embedded firmware. Beyond the car, I lead as Tech Director at PINUS, driving a team of 20 developers. My background spans embedded systems, full-stack development, and robotics โ including autonomous mobile robots at SICK AG and award-winning projects like the Kiasu Hawker system. Proficient in React, Python, C/C++, ROS, and more, I thrive at the intersection of engineering and technology.
Work Experience
Education
Skills
Check out my works
Here's where the magic happens! From websites to robot automation, I've been building some cool things along the way. Take a look at my top picks!
Obsidian Plugin: Vault LLM Assistant
Query your Obsidian vault using AI, get contextual answers with proper citations, and create new notes on specific topics. This extension allows you to interact with your notes in a more intelligent way, making it easier to find and organize information.
Raycast Extension: Dev Tools
Dev Toolbox is a comprehensive developer and engineer toolkit designed to streamline your workflow with a wide range of utilities. From time conversion and encoding to networking and data generation, this extension provides everything you need to boost your productivity.
KEVII Gym Booking
A booking app designed specifically for KEVII residents at NUS to reserve gym slots. The app includes features for check-in/check-out, along with a system to track demerit points for absences, ensuring fair access and accountability for all users.
Python Code Tracer
A tool designed for Python code debugging, allowing users to write and trace their Python functions in real time. It provides detailed, step-by-step code execution to help users understand function behavior, visualize logic flow, and easily identify issues in their code.

Kiasu Hawker Smart Hawker System
A smart system for hawker centers to improve seating availability and safety. It includes real-time seat monitoring, environmental sensors, and mobile app integration, managed through Node-RED with data stored in an SQL database.
My Achievement Collection
Here are a few of my favorites. From hackathon to challenges, I've jumped into all sorts of competitions. Here are a few standout moments I'm especially proud of!
- S
Sentry - NUS FinTech Summit 2025
Singapore
- Secured 3rd place at the NUS FinTech Summit 2025 by developing Sentry.
- Designed and implemented a seamless API for real-time detection of fraudulent transactions.
- Enabled businesses to streamline compliance processes and mitigate risks in blockchain operations.
- Collaborated with a team to integrate advanced algorithms and a custom AI model for transaction monitoring and anomaly detection.
- Presented the project to a panel of industry experts and judges from Northern Trust, showcasing its potential to revolutionize blockchain security.
- S
Samsung Solve For Tomorrow
Singapore
- Led a team to secure the 1st runner-up position in the Samsung Solve For Tomorrow 2022 competition by developing an innovative hawker ordering system.
- Created a custom Android mobile app and a React web app to facilitate both online and physical orders.
- Implemented a secure and scalable cloud SQL database.
- Ensured seamless integration between the front-end and back-end using a custom-built Laravel API.
- Leveraged ESP32 microcontrollers with WiFi capabilities for real-time sensor data transmission.
Let's Connect
Have a question or just want to say hello? Drop me an email and reach out directly โ I'll do my best to get back to you soon!
